1. How AR Transforms E-commerce Interactions
Augmented reality transforms the online shopping experience by allowing shoppers to interact with products virtually before purchase. For instance, a furniture retailer may provide an option for buyers to position virtual home décor in their living spaces, guaranteeing compatibility with current setup.
In the cosmetics market, AR-enabled applications allow clients to test makeup digitally, addressing hesitations about shade compatibility or selections. These engaging functionalities not only elevate the shopping journey but also substantially reduce product return rates—one of the most challenging issues in e-commerce.
